Traditional Mint Julep
0 Likes
Prep Time:
20 minutes
Total Time:
25 minutes
Whip up a refreshing mint julep for your next party with this simple recipe using homemade mint syrup. Perfect for Derby Day or any summer occasion.
Ingredients:
  • 1 cup sugar
  • 1 cup water
  • 1 bunch fresh mint, torn into pieces
  • 1 1/2 oz Kentucky Whisky
  • 1 oz mint syrup
  • Fresh mint for garnish
  • 8 oz glass or silver cup filled with crushed ice
Instructions:
  • Create a mint-infused simple syrup by combining water and sugar in a small saucepan. Bring to a boil, stirring until the sugar dissolves, for 1 to 2 minutes. Lightly muddle the mint to unlock its flavors, then mix it into the syrup. Let it cool for approximately 10 minutes.
  • Fill an 8-oz glass with crushed ice, pour in the whisky, stir well, and top with mint syrup and fresh mint sprigs.
